HPLC is really a separation method used to separate personal components of the sample. Its separation is predicated within the distribution in the analyte (sample) between a cell period (eluent) and also a stationary stage (packing content in the column). The stationary section is here often a granular reliable absorbent material, and the cell stage is really a solvent or solvent combination which is forced beneath substantial stress (400 atmospheres) to go through the separating column.

In HPLC, the stationary section is typically in the form of a column packed with incredibly little porous particles as well as liquid cell stage is moved from the column by a pump.

The sample/analyte is injected in the mobile section with the help of the syringe, and the individual components of the sample go through the separating column at unique charges since they get retained from the stationary section. The intermolecular interactions as well as the packing product (stationary stage), determine their time “on-column.” Therefore, distinctive molecules from the sample are eluted at varying occasions, as well as separation of individual components of your sample is obtained.
